I connected Sony DVD NC685V to 950 using an optical connection (opt1). I also connected multi-channel output to 950. But 950 decodes DVDs in 2-channel mode even though the DVDs are encoded in Dolby Digital (e.g., Friends, Seinfeld, Frasier, etc.). The same DVDs play correctly in my laptop DVD player. Tried different discs but always get 2-channel decoding. Any suggestions on what's wrong with this set up?

I'd review the settings on the Sony DVD player to see if it is set up odd. Also, the discs you mention are all TV shows, which are most likely encoded in Dolby Digital 2.0 -- stereo. To test this, watch the 950's display closely when you start an episode and see what the right side of the display says. If everything is set up properly, the display will say "DOLBY D" on the top right and "2/0.0" on the bottom right. In this case, you can cycle through the Dolby processing modes to Pro Logic II-Cinema or Pro Logic II-Music for 5.1 surround from the two channel source.

I used to have a Sony DVD player and when I got my 1050, I had to change the audio output on the DVD player to allow the 1050 access to the 5.1 (or whatever it might be) signal. It'll be in the manual on how to set this up.

According to the listing on Deep Discount DVD, The audio format of Seinfeld (Season 1 & 2) & Frasier (Season 1) are both Dolby Digital Stereo (which I think just means 2 channels) and Friends is listed as Dolby Digital 5.0.

Here is the setting in the audio menu of the Sony player:
Downmix: Normal (Dolby Surround is the other option)
Digital Out: ON
Dolby Digital: Dolby Digital (D-PCM is the other option)

I am testing the system with a IMAX DVD which is encoded in Dolby Digital 5.1. The screen displays "Dolby D" with "3/2.1" so I assume it is the right type of source.

Still no sound from the rear speakers/sub-woofer. The speakers are working perfectly when I watch TV through VCR and use 7 STEREO, for example. Any further suggections/help would be appreciated.

If you are using 7 STEREO with a 5.1 speaker setup, do you have the surround back speakers turned on in the 950's menu? Do you perhaps have the surround speakers connected to the surround back outputs? That would explain why 7 STEREO works (and is available at all), while the surrounds would be missing from Dolby 5.1 material.

Yep, that was it.....mistakenly, I connected the surround speakers to the surround back outputs. Thanks for the pointer, and sorry for the ruckus.
